What they do
A Human Resources Generalist provides overall operational support in a human resources department, including supporting employee relations, onboarding, benefits and leave management of a company or organization.

Full Job Description Job Summary :
The HR Generalist will support employees and managers from within the Human Resources Department. Primary duties focus on recruiting, onboarding and providing proactive customer service to employees and empowering them to use tools provided for their needs. Successful candidates will be thoughtful and professional in their interactions, organized and efficient in their tasks, and engaged with our fast-paced growth and culture.Additional Information:
PLI is an equal opportunity employer committed to hiring a diverse workforce and sustaining an inclusive culture. PLI does not discriminate on the basis of disability, veteran status or any other basis protected under federal, state, or local laws.Essential functions:
With the support from the HR Manager and Supervisor will lead full cycle recruiting Work closely with hiring managers during the recruiting process Lead new employee orientation and onboarding of new employees Assist with company policy, procedure, and practice questions Teach employees to use electronic systems: payroll, benefits, performance management Assist employees with benefits enrollment and questions Build successful relationships and effectively communicate with all internal clients Organize and participate in employee functions, including wellness programs, employee appreciation events, blood drives, and holiday celebrations on all shifts Maintain employee communication boards by updating posting for news, company calendar, and events information Conduct exit interviews with employees, including tracking trends and using the information to create an engaging work environment Facilitate employee separation via email, ADP, etc. Enter evaluation activity in ADP and send monthly reminders to managers Log disciplinary actions and scan forms to employee files Update employee title changes in ADP and ensure HRIS reporting is accurate Ensure full compliance with Federal and state wage and hour requirements Log and scan employee disciplinary documents Secondary duties: Serve as receptionist, welcoming visitors to our locationCompetencies:
